1.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the equation for a parabola in factored form?

Back

The equation of a parabola in factored form is expressed as y = a(x - r1)(x - r2), where r1 and r2 are the roots or x-intercepts.

2.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the vertex form of a quadratic equation?

Back

The vertex form of a quadratic equation is y = a(x - h)² + k, where (h, k) is the vertex of the parabola.

3.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

How do you find the vertex of a parabola given its equation in standard form?

Back

For a quadratic equation in standard form y = ax² + bx + c, the vertex can be found using the formula h = -b/(2a) and k = f(h).

4.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What are the x-intercepts of a quadratic function?

Back

The x-intercepts (or roots) are the points where the graph of the quadratic function crosses the x-axis, found by solving the equation y = 0.

5.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the axis of symmetry in a parabola?

Back

The axis of symmetry is a vertical line that divides the parabola into two mirror-image halves, given by the equation x = h, where h is the x-coordinate of the vertex.

6.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What does the 'a' value in a quadratic equation indicate?

Back

The 'a' value determines the direction of the parabola (upward if a > 0, downward if a < 0) and affects the width of the parabola.

7.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What are the roots of a quadratic equation?

Back

The roots of a quadratic equation are the values of x that make the equation equal to zero, also known as the solutions of the equation.
